Environmental award for energy-efficient products
KSB was awarded the 2009 Green Excellence Environmental Activism Award in London. The award is presented annually for centrifugal pumps by the global consultancy company Frost & Sullivan.
With this environmental prize, Frost & Sullivan pays tribute to research and development activities in the field of products and solutions which are innovative, reliable and energy efficient. In addition, the prize represents an award for the brand policy of the pumps and valves manufacturer which is based on quality, reliability, excellence and a global perspective.
With its energy-saving products, KSB has, for years, made energy efficiency a key focus. Alongside variable speed systems for pumps, energy-efficient electric motors and computer-controlled control valves, these include environmentally friendly materials developed in the company’s own laboratories.
